The paper analyses the data on ship and passenger availability in the busiest ports in the Republic of Croatia. In order to evaluate the variables related to cruiser traffic in seaports in the period from 2015 to 2023 in the Republic of Croatia, it was first necessary to determine the following most important variables of the proposed model: the port of Dubrovnik, the port of Split, the port of Zadar, the port of Rijeka and the port of Šibenik. The trends in passenger traffic from 2015 to 2023 for the five most important cruise ports in the Republic of Croatia were investigated. The values of the selected model variables were quantified on an index scale from zero to 100. This form of tourism is becoming more and more present on the international tourist market, offering numerous favourable opportunities, especially in the Mediterranean area. Due to its geo-traffic position, mild climate and rugged coastline, the Republic of Croatia is one of the most desirable cruising destinations in the world. The aim of this paper is to investigate and evaluate the cruise traffic variables of the busiest ports in the Republic of Croatia and to compare the observed ports with the port of Barcelona, as one of the most important ports for cruise ships in the Mediterranean. The conducted research indicates the constant growth of this form of tourism in the Republic of Croatia with the obligation to implement well-thought-out policies and strategies in order to achieve long-term sustainability.
